Transaction 695e7052c749867e55a39a78f1ce40e7df6a000ce8a21525e9ada029523d7a87

1 Input
2 Outputs
  • 695e7052c749867e55a39a78f1ce40e7df6a000ce8a21525e9ada029523d7a87:0
  • value  38850000
    address  1DVPNKzXyJQ8ieWqoeckF7gW3o3CGBuZCa
  • 695e7052c749867e55a39a78f1ce40e7df6a000ce8a21525e9ada029523d7a87:1
  • value  9145118140
    address  338VnmoQokpFggZSp6gqE3eXdDsnN1G4tZ